Mouthguards and Nightguards:
Questions to Ask a Dentist
Mouthguards
Types of mouthguards vary by situation and expense, but not by sport. Discuss with your dentist the type of sport you play and how often you play. Your dentist can then review with you the most reasonable and appropriate options.

Nightguards
You should talk to your dentist immediately if you are waking up with headaches, sore jaws, or if your teeth are sensitive. Ask your dentist to check for worn or loose teeth or restorations, and discuss with him or her the possibility that you may be clenching or grinding your teeth as your sleep.
